Fluorine in PDB 4opx: Structure of Human Parp-1 Bound to A Dna Double Strand Break in Complex with (2R)-5-Fluoro-2-Methyl-2,3-Dihydro-1-Benzofuran-7- Carboxamide

Enzymatic activity of Structure of Human Parp-1 Bound to A Dna Double Strand Break in Complex with (2R)-5-Fluoro-2-Methyl-2,3-Dihydro-1-Benzofuran-7- Carboxamide

All present enzymatic activity of Structure of Human Parp-1 Bound to A Dna Double Strand Break in Complex with (2R)-5-Fluoro-2-Methyl-2,3-Dihydro-1-Benzofuran-7- Carboxamide:
2.4.2.30;

Protein crystallography data

The structure of Structure of Human Parp-1 Bound to A Dna Double Strand Break in Complex with (2R)-5-Fluoro-2-Methyl-2,3-Dihydro-1-Benzofuran-7- Carboxamide, PDB code: 4opx was solved by J.M.Pascal, J.D.Steffen,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 20.00 / 3.31
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 65.150, 112.910, 295.290, 90.00, 90.00, 90.00
R / Rfree (%) 30.3 / 32.5

Other elements in 4opx:

The structure of Structure of Human Parp-1 Bound to A Dna Double Strand Break in Complex with (2R)-5-Fluoro-2-Methyl-2,3-Dihydro-1-Benzofuran-7- Carboxamide also contains other interesting chemical elements:

Zinc (Zn) 4 atoms
